Chiral gauge theories and anomalies in the Wilson renormalization group approach

  • 1. I.N.F.N., Gruppo collegato di Parma, viale delle Scienze, 43100 Parma (Italy)
  • 2. Parma Univ. (Italy)

Description

We extend the Wilson renormalization group (RG) formulation to chiral gauge theories and show that local gauge symmetry can be implemented by a suitable choice of the RG flow boundary conditions. Since the space-time dimension is four, there is no ambiguity in handling the matrix γ5 and left and right fermions are not coupled. As a result, the ultraviolet action contains all possible globally chiral invariant interactions. Nevertheless, the correct chiral anomaly is reproduced. (orig.)
